1. Classic Creamy Hot Shrimp Dip

This recipe provides a comforting and familiar taste, ideal for those who appreciate a classic approach to shrimp dip.

Ingredients:

  • 1 lb cooked shrimp, peeled and deveined (you can easily buy pre-cooked shrimp to save time)
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up mayonnaise
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1/4 teaspoon Old Bay seasoning
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Crusty bread, crackers, or vegetables for serving

Instructions:

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a medium bowl, combine softened cream cheese and mayonnaise until smooth.
  3. Stir in Parmesan cheese, minced garlic, lemon juice, and Old Bay seasoning. Season with salt and pepper.
  4. Gently fold in the cooked shrimp.
  5. Transfer the mixture to an oven-safe dish.
  6. Bake for 15-20 minutes, or until heated through and bubbly.
  7. Serve immediately with your choice of dipping accompaniments.

2. Spicy Jalapeño Popper Shrimp Dip

For those who prefer a kick, this spicy jalapeño popper-inspired shrimp dip adds a delicious fiery element.

Ingredients:

  • 1 lb cooked sh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 1/4 cup chopped jalapeños (adjust to your spice preference)
  • 1/4 cup chopped green onions
  • 2 tablespoons milk or cream
  • 1 tablespoon bacon bits (optional)
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Tortilla chips or baguette slices for serving

Instructions:

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a medium bowl, combine softened cream cheese, cheddar cheese, jalapeños, green onions, and milk/cream.
  3. Stir in bacon bits (if using) and season with salt and pepper.
  4. Gently fold in the cooked shrimp.
  5. Transfer the mixture to an oven-safe dish.
  6. Bake for 15-20 minutes, or until heated through and bubbly.
  7. Serve immediately with tortilla chips or baguette slices.

3. Garlic Butter Shrimp Dip with a Hint of Lemon

This recipe offers a fragrant and flavorful experience, perfect for shrimp lovers who appreciate a more delicate garlic and lemon flavor profile.

Ingredients:

  • 1 lb cooked sh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1/2 cup butter, melted
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 1 tablespoon chopped fresh parsley
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Crusty bread or baguette slices for serving

Instructions:

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a small bowl, whisk together melted butter, minced garlic, and lemon juice. Season with salt and pepper.
  3. In a separate bowl, combine the cooked shrimp and the garlic butter mixture. Gently toss to coat.
  4. Transfer the mixture to an oven-safe dish.
  5.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until heated through and the shrimp is slightly browned.
  6. Sprinkle with fresh parsley before serving. Serve immediately with crusty bread or baguette slices.

Tips for the Perfect Shrimp Dip

  • Use high-quality shrimp: The flavor of your shrimp dip will depend heavily on the quality of the shrimp you use. Opt for fresh, firm shrimp whenever possible. Consider buying sustainably sourced shrimp for an environmentally conscious choice.
  • Don't overcook the dip: Overcooked shrimp will become tough and rubbery. Follow the baking instructions carefully to ensure a perfectly tender dip.
  • Adjust seasonings to your taste: Feel free to adjust the amount of spices and seasonings to suit your preferences.
  • Get creative with your dipping accompaniments: Experiment with different types of bread, crackers, vegetables, and chips to find your perfect pairing. Consider pita bread, crudités, or even potato chips.

FAQ about Shrimp Dip

Q1: Can I make this shrimp dip ahead of time?

A1: You can prepare the shrimp dip components ahead of time, but it's best to bake it just before serving to ensure it's warm and bubbly. The dip will store well in the refrigerator for up to 2 days before baking.

Q2: Can I use frozen shrimp?

A2: Yes, you can use frozen shrimp, but be sure to thaw them completely and pat them dry before adding them to the dip.

Q3: What are some other variations I can try?

A3: You can experiment with different cheeses, herbs, and spices to create your own unique shrimp dip variations. Consider adding things like roasted red peppers, sun-dried tomatoes, or different types of hot peppers for extra flavor.

Q4: How do I store leftover shrimp dip?

A4: Store leftover shrimp dip in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at gently before serving.
